    I have mentioned it in a few threads previously but happy to do so again, it's reeeeeaaaally easy. The setup is simply a 6" x 1/4" wide wheel that's dressed to the shape of the bit. Set the tool rest to the back clearance angle and away you go. That grinder is permanently set, so touch-ups are a 15 second job, fully shaping a bit is just a minute or two once you've had some practise.

    IMAG1487[1].jpg

    The sizes you can do is only limited by how sharp the point on the wheel is and how delicately you can manipulate things by hand. I have gone down to 3mm once as a favour for someone here who wanted a brad point that small, but it's not something I'd like to do regularly; 5mm is a pretty comfortable lower limit for me.

    Quote Originally Posted by Old Croc View Post
    Could you please explain this a bit more. My Brad point bits appear to have 90° V's in them. So is your wheel ground square with 90° corners and you use the corners or is it ground to a 90° point?
    None of the above.

    The brad points you can buy have a much more pronounced angle than how we made them. The pic of the grinding wheel is taken top down; about a 10-15 degree angle straight across the wheel.

    The bits are held pretty much straight on, with the back of the bit just slightly angled out so the centre point comes to a point and is not left square at the tip, and with the 3 points of the bit (the 2 outer spurs and the centre point) all in a line parallel to the tool rest so there is no funny business trying to make a V with a square wheel. The shape of the wheel does all the work.
